package net9p
import (
"github.com/kennylevinsen/qp"
"github.com/kennylevinsen/qptools/fileserver/trees"
)
type openCounterHandle struct {
trees.ReadWriteAtCloser
closeHook func()
}
func (h *openCounterHandle) Close() error {
err := h.ReadWriteAtCloser.Close()
h.closeHook()
return err
}
type openCounterFile struct {
trees.File
OpenHook func()
CloseHook func()
}
func (f *openCounterFile) Open(user string, mode qp.OpenMode) (trees.ReadWriteAtCloser, error) {
res, err := f.File.Open(user, mode)
if err != nil {
return res, err
}
f.OpenHook()
return &openCounterHandle{
ReadWriteAtCloser: res,
closeHook: f.CloseHook,
}, nil
}
func newOpenCounterFile(f trees.File, open func(), close func()) trees.File {
return &openCounterFile{
File: f,
OpenHook: open,
CloseHook: close,
}
}
type MagicWalkFile struct {
*trees.SyntheticFile
MagicWalkHook func(user string) (trees.File, error)
}
func (f *MagicWalkFile) Arrived(user string) (trees.File, error) {
if f.MagicWalkHook == nil {
return nil, nil
}
return f.MagicWalkHook(user)
}
func NewMagicWalkFile(name string, permissions qp.FileMode, user, group string, hook func(user string) (trees.File, error)) *MagicWalkFile {
return &MagicWalkFile{
SyntheticFile: trees.NewSyntheticFile(name, permissions, user, group),
MagicWalkHook: hook,
}
}
